Ashayet's stone sarcophagus (JE 47267) contained a wooden coffin (JE 47355) and a wooden statue was also located in the tomb; they are now found in the Egyptian Museum in Cairo. [ 1 ] [ 6 ] [ 7 ] Her stone sarcophagus is particularly well known for the exterior relief and painted interior.

Isometric, plan and elevation images of KV35. It has a bent axis, typical of the layout of early Eighteenth Dynasty tombs, [1] but several features make this tomb unusual. The burial chamber is rectangular and divided into upper and lower pillared sections, with the lower part holding the cartouche-shaped royal sarcophagus of the king.
